Transaction 9066085d7dd7eddf105ab2db61517671ad4839ae00f1a724b86977a32cea08c6
1 Input
1 Output
-
9066085d7dd7eddf105ab2db61517671ad4839ae00f1a724b86977a32cea08c6:0
- value
- 3817720
- script pubkey
- OP_0 OP_PUSHBYTES_20 08e98105284596d1525e9ea50768ae40d8f85a9e
- address
- bc1qpr5czpfggktdz5j7n6jsw69wgrv0sk57ssp4wq